Getting Surfaces Ready: The Key to a Flawless Finish

A flawless result is the aspiration of any painting project. But achieving that dream finish depends on more than just picking the right paint. It all starts with properly treating your surfaces. A smooth, clean surface provides a perfect base for the paint to stick, ensuring a long-lasting and stunning outcome.

Here's why treating your surfaces is essential:

  • Enhances paint adhesion: A well-prepped surface allows the paint to bond effectively, preventing peeling, chipping, and fading over time.
  • Creates an even finish: By smoothing out imperfections and creating a uniform surface, you build the foundation for a flawlessly smooth paint application.
  • Lengthens the life of your paint: Properly prepped surfaces help your paint resist damage, saving you time and money on future touch-ups.

Don't underestimate the importance of surface preparation. It's the basis to a professional-looking, long-lasting paint job that will truly make your project shine.

Mastering Perfection Starts with Preparation

A flawless finish on your masterpiece starts long before you even dip the brush. Preparation is the foundation to any successful painting project. It might seem like an extra phase, but trust us, a little upfront effort can save you tons of struggle down the road.

First things first, you need to clean your panel. A cleaned surface ensures that your paint bonds properly and creates a level base for your artwork. Next up, map out your design lightly on the surface. This will guide your brushstrokes and help you visualize the final result.

Don't ignore the power of taping off areas you don't want to paint. It might seem tedious, but it will stop messy bleed-through and give you those crisp, clean lines you desire. Remember, preparation is an investment in the quality of your finished artwork. So take your time, focus on each step, and you'll be well on your way to achieving painting perfection.
